This completely revised and updated edition of the bestselling iOS guide shows
you how to pull in the SDK's enormous feature set and deliver powerful, real-
world apps for iPhone and iPad using modern Swift programming techniques.
"Metal enables Apple developers to maximize performance in demanding tasks like 3D graphics, games, scientific programming, visualization, and GPU-accelerated machine learning. Metala. Programming Guide is the authoritative, practical guide to Metal for all iOS programmers who are interested in graphics programming but don't know where to start. Pioneering Apple developer Janie Clayton covers everything from basic draw calls to advanced parallel computing, combining easy-to-understand conceptual explanations with well-tested Swift 4/Xcode 9 sample code (available for download at GitHub)."--Amazon.com.